Expedition 21

Expedition 21 is the 21st long-crew-flight of the International Space Station (ISS). This expedition began on September 30, 2009. Frank de Winne is the first ESA astronaut to command a space mission. The handover between Expedition 20 and Expedition 21 required three Soyuz vehicles being docked to the station at the same time, the first time this has occurred.
